SOLMOS - Measurement of soil moisture layers using remote sensors (active microwave [scatterometers] and thermal infra-red)

National Fonds Project 20-40739.94, financed by the Swiss National Science Foundation

Project coordinator: Eberhard Parlow
Scientists: Michael Wüthrich

graphic


Outdoor (E-MAC, SIR-C, Priroda, HartX) experiments compare in-situ soil moisture distribution (spatial and profile) to remotely sensed backscattering coefficents and brightness values and evaluate potential application to meteorology. Satellite simulation and extention is performed using fully polarized multifrequency microwave scatterometric measurements of an irrigated soil cylinder in a controlled environment.
